Hardscape Landscaping in Norwalk, CT
Hardscape landscaping services involve the design and installation of durable, functional features that enhance outdoor spaces. This includes projects such as patios, walkways, retaining walls, driveways, and outdoor stairs, all built with materials like stone, concrete, brick, or pavers. These elements can improve the usability and aesthetic appeal of a property, offering practical solutions for defining outdoor living areas, managing slopes, or creating visual interest within a landscape. Property owners typically want to understand the different material options, the durability of each, and how these features can complement existing landscape elements before requesting these services.
Before pursuing hardscape projects,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the area, drainage requirements, and the overall style of the property. It's also helpful to think about long-term maintenance needs and how the chosen materials will hold up over time. Clarifying the scope of the project, budget considerations, and desired functionality can ensure the final results meet expectations and enhance the property's value. Common Hardscape Landscaping Jobs
Patio installations - creating functional outdoor spaces for dining, entertaining, or relaxing.
Retaining walls - building structures to prevent erosion and define landscape levels.
Walkways and paths - designing durable surfaces to connect different areas of a property.
Driveway paving - installing or replacing driveways with durable materials for vehicle access.
Steps and stairs - constructing safe, attractive stairways to improve accessibility.
Outdoor seating areas - creating inviting spaces for gatherings and leisure activities.
Hardscape Landscaping Questions
What types of hardscape features are commonly installed? Common features include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ces designed to enhance functionality and appearance.
How does hardscape landscaping improve outdoor spaces? It creates durable surfaces and structures that define outdoor areas, add visual interest, and increase property value.
What materials are used in hardscape projects? Materials such as concrete, pavers, natural stone, and brick are frequently used for their durability and aesthetic appeal.
What should property owners consider before starting a hardscape project? Consider the desired use of the space, drainage needs, and the overall style to ensure the design complements the property.
